Pine River, MN – August 31, 2020
On August 27, 2020, Kirsten Eggena graduated from the Minnesota Bankers Association
(MBA) Leadership Development Academy. This year long program, which graduated a total of 23 bankers in 2020, provides in-depth skill-building for bankers preparing for critical leadership roles in their banks. “The MBA Leadership Development Academy requires a significant commitment to professional and personal growth” said Joe Witt, MBA President/CEO. “It is intensive and challenging. Graduates of this program should be very proud of this accomplishment and their determination to grow as individuals and bank leaders.”
The MBA Leadership Development Academy was launched by the MBA to provide additional training for the next generation of Minnesota’s bank leaders. “When we first learned about this program, we immediately saw the potential to help us strengthen our leadership capacity and grow our future leaders,” said Chuck Nelson, CEO of Pine River State Bank. “We couldn’t be more proud of Kirsten for completing the program, and we look forward to the positive impact this experience will have on the future of our bank and the community we serve.” Pine River State Bank is a family owned 100+ year old Community bank located in Pine River with branch locations in Breezy Point, Emily, Pillager and Nowthen.
The Minnesota Bankers Association is the state’s largest trade association devoted exclusively to the representation of commercial banks. The MBA was founded in 1889 and represents 95% of Minnesota’s banks. The MBA is proud to support our member banks as they work to ensure vibrant communities throughout the state.
